Barrett to hear his fate

Barrett received two yellow cards, and a subsequent red card, during the match for alleged foul play during a Super Rugby match at the weekend.

It is alleged that he had contravened Law 10.2(a) Intentionally Offending on both occasions, which prompted the referee to sent him to the sin bin.

A Player who receives two yellow cards in a match is awarded a Red Card.

All SANZAAR disciplinary matters are in the first instance referred to the Foul Play Review Committee to provide the option of expediting the judicial process.

For a matter to be dispensed with at this hearing, the person appearing must plead guilty and accept the penalty offered by the Foul Play Review Committee.

The Committee for the hearing will be Adam Casselden SC (Chairman), Mike Mika and De Wet Barry and will be held by video conference on Monday, April 10.
